The 1982 Renault Rodeo is an open leisure vehicle produced in the 1970s and 1980s as an alternative to more utilitarian off-road vehicles. Built by ACL (Ateliers de Construction du Livradois) in collaboration with Renault, the Rodeo was based on the technology of the Renault 4. The model was positioned as a light, versatile vehicle for recreational use and local transport, with an emphasis on simplicity and functionality.
The 1982 Renault Rodeo belongs to the later production years of the first generation of Rodeo models, which entered the market from 1970. Characteristic of the Rodeo was the plastic body mounted on a steel chassis, which contributed to low weight and practicality. The design was angular and functional, with removable or retractable parts depending on the version, fitting within the concept of an open leisure car. In total, about 60,000 units of all Renault Rodeo variants combined were produced.
Technically, the 1982 Renault Rodeo was closely related to the Renault 4, which meant that many mechanical components came from this volume model. This made the model recognizable within the Renault range of the period and allowed for wide parts exchange within the existing service network. The combination of front-wheel drive and a relatively tall bodywork gave the Rodeo its own position within the range of compact recreational vehicles in Europe.
Within the context of the early 1980s, the 1982 Renault Rodeo represents a period when car manufacturers experimented with light, multi-purpose vehicles for recreational use.
